Jamna [ˈjamna]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Zakliczyn, within Tarnów County, Lesser Poland Voivodeship, in southern Poland. It lies approximately 10 kilometres (6 mi) south of Zakliczyn, 32 km (20 mi) south of Tarnów, and 73 km (45 mi) south-east of the regional capital Kraków.[1]
